could you send a link to the auction? I assume this wasn't mentioned in the description.

anyway, definitely ask the seller about it, maybe he has the broken/missing parts (unlikely) and he can send them to you, along with a hundred apologies.
if he doesn't have them, I would surely ask for a partial refund, and if I didn't get it, I'd leave a neutral or negative feedback.

now, depending on the price of the deal, I would maybe open a dispute on ebay, if it costed 100 euros or something, but maybe I wouldn't bother anyway, although I definitely wouldn't leave a positive feedback.

sajungzak wrote:So, when I bid, I assumed 100% complete meant nothing was missing, and gently used meant nothing broken.

What would you do? Ask for a partial refund?


I have asked for a partial refund twice because of the same problem - listing said 100% complete, but upon arrival one or more miniatures were broken. I've asked for the refund to cover the price of replacing said miniature (minus shipping) and in both cases I've gotten it without complaints from the seller.

If you sell your stuff listed as 100% complete and don't show the broken miniatures in the pictures, you should expect a disappointed buyer to react.

How does one go about asking for partial refund? Do I get in touch with the seller for it or do I need to open up a case on paypal?

Start by contacting the seller and explain the problem. Most are interested in a settlement of some sort. Dialogue should always be plan A.
If he is unresponsive or dismissive, open a case.

The problem - at least in Germany - is, you can't contact the seller over ebay without opening a case. It's automatic.
"Whut?! The customer wants to contact the seller? There's gotta be a problem. Let's show that filthy trickster how we deal with sellers pissing all over those who bring us the money!"

The good thing for the customer is, the seller has to answer in some measure and form. The unfair side is, he's put under pressure and there's not one thing on his side.
You have to close the case when you are satisfied.
